Summary:
A computational scheme is described that will adjust the level of forward acceleration of a vehicle to allow the desired utilization of a power system in a vehicle performing a task requiring transport motion. The scheme is computationally efficient in that only about three trials are required to find the match point of the power train and vehicle system
